Remington & Vernick Engineers is looking for a NICET IV/Resident Engineer Certified Professional with expertise in managing heavy highway and bridge construction projects. This role involves overseeing construction inspections, maintaining project records, and serving as the liaison between the client and contractor.
Responsibilities
Act in the capacity of Resident Engineer, providing extensive inspection and management of construction project and serve as the Client’s liaison with the Contractor. The RE shall be capable of managing a 3+ CM/CI staff, possess strong communication, computer, and writing skills and be experienced with CPM Scheduling
Work collaboratively with other engineers, professionals, and infrastructure authorities on Federal, State, regional, and local improvement projects
Conduct construction supervision and field inspection of the work in progress to determine if the work is proceeding in accordance with the Contract Documents, both alone and/or as part of a team
Work with client to inform public about upcoming work and potential impacts. Work with the contractor to minimize disruptions to the public
Provide and maintain all records related to the project in question including daily quantities
Manage all project submittals and requests for information, ensuring the proper Engineer performs the necessary review and/or guidance
Keep a logbook of all observations and daily activities for ongoing work and provide the client with daily reports to include all labor trades, equipment supplied by Contractor, and measured pay quantities
Review applications for payment with Contractor and make recommendations for progress payments to the Client
Prepare a final punch list at substantial completion and perform final project review for project closeout
Perform additional responsibilities as required by project and business needs
